Endocervical Lidocaine Spray for Pain Control During Office Hysteroscopy

- Brief Summary
- lidocaine spray is used endocervical before office hysteroscopy to reduce the pain 
- Detailed Description
- 5 sprays of Lidocaine is applied 3 minutes before office hysteroscopy

Patients indicated for diagnostic hysteroscopy for infertility or AUB. Postmenstrual between days 7 and 11 of the cycle ( except in irregular bleeding)
Contraindication to office hysteroscopy Neurological disorders affecting the evaluation of pain. Previous cervical surgery.

- Group - Intervention - Description - Group A (Lidocaine group) - Endocervical Lidocaine spray - 5 sprays of endocervical Lidocaine 10% spray ( AstraZeneca, bedforshire) are used 3 minutes before office hysteroscopy 
- Primary Outcome Measures
- Name - Time - Method - Procedure time - immediately after the process - from introduction of the office hysteroscopy through the external cervical os and the visualization of the uterine cavity - Pain sensation - The VAS will be applied immediately after the procedure ended - The level of pelvic pain will be rated according to a 10-point visual analogue scale (VAS)
